Skip to content

Commit

Permalink
#49: replace var with explicit type for clarity
Browse files Browse the repository at this point in the history
  • Loading branch information
devromik committed Jun 13, 2023
1 parent d22c96c commit 576bf99
Showing 1 changed file with 4 additions and 5 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-3,9 +3,8 @@
import com.ringcentral.platform.metrics.MetricRegistry;
import com.ringcentral.platform.metrics.infoProviders.ConcurrentMaskTreeMetricNamedInfoProvider;
import com.ringcentral.platform.metrics.reporters.prometheus.PrometheusMetricsExporter;
import com.ringcentral.platform.metrics.samples.prometheus.PrometheusInstanceSampleSpecModsProvider;
import com.ringcentral.platform.metrics.samples.prometheus.PrometheusInstanceSamplesProvider;
import com.ringcentral.platform.metrics.samples.prometheus.PrometheusSampleSpecModsProvider;
import com.ringcentral.platform.metrics.samples.InstanceSamplesProvider;
import com.ringcentral.platform.metrics.samples.prometheus.*;
import com.ringcentral.platform.metrics.spring.MfMetricsExportAutoConfiguration;
import org.springframework.boot.actuate.autoconfigure.endpoint.condition.ConditionalOnAvailableEndpoint;
import org.springframework.boot.autoconfigure.AutoConfigureAfter;
Expand Down Expand Up @@ -72,12 +71,12 @@ public PrometheusMetricsExporter prometheusMetricsExporter(

MfPrometheusConfig config = configBuilder.build();

final var instanceSamplesProvider =
InstanceSamplesProvider<? extends PrometheusSample, ? extends PrometheusInstanceSample> instanceSamplesProvider =
config.hasInstanceSamplesProvider() ?
config.instanceSamplesProvider() :
new PrometheusInstanceSamplesProvider(registry);

final var exporter = prometheusMetricsExporterBuilder()
PrometheusMetricsExporter exporter = prometheusMetricsExporterBuilder()
.convertNameToLowercase(config.convertNameToLowercase())
.locale(config.locale())
.addInstanceSamplesProvider(instanceSamplesProvider)
Expand Down

0 comments on commit 576bf99

Please sign in to comment.